⭐ Goggins AI — Stay Hard. Stay Focused. Stay Winning.
Inspiration
We all procrastinate. Hours of potential get lost to YouTube spirals, Discord chats, and mindless scrolling. We wanted a way to bring the intensity of David Goggins directly into our workflow, someone who literally watches your screen and calls you out whenever you become "soft".
The next generation of motivation isn't a quote on your wall. It's an AI coach staring you down while you work.
What it does
Goggins AI watches your screen (literally, Goggins' face is on your screen), tracks your productivity, and speaks to you, helping you realign with your goals and calling you out when you're distracted.
How we built it
We combined multiple AI pipelines to create a seamless motivational experience: Periodic Screenshots → contextualized by GPT-4o-mini for real-time understanding Productivity Analytics → generated using GPT-4o Voice Interaction →
- Whisper for transcription
- ElevenLabs for text-to-speech (yes, it sounds exactly like Goggins) Tech Stack → JavaScript & TypeScript, custom desktop overlays, and local model experimentation We experimented with locally hosted models (LLaVA, Ollama 2.3, Qwen3, Whisper) to compare latency vs. quality and choose the optimal setup for speed + accuracy.
Challenges we ran into
The hardest part was balancing conversational flow with productivity insights while keeping Goggins responsive. To resolve this, we tested multiple locally hosted models (LLaVA, Ollama 2.3, Qwen3, Whisper) to find the best balance of speed and quality. Goggins' voice would get recaptured as the user's own voice input, so the mic had to be disabled as Goggins is talking.
Accomplishments that we're proud of
It sounds exactly like Goggins. It wakes you up and helps you stay focused, and genuinely feels like interacting with a coach who wants you to win.
What we learned
It's difficult for the transcribing model to know when you've stopped talking, and merging all our commits into the same branch makes it difficult to manage, locally running isn't always faster (depends on your compute)
What's next for Goggins AI
We're going to make it into a product and let the world experience next-level productivity. AI can make us 10x engineers. Goggins AI makes us 10x humans.
https://memorable-artboard-111910.framer.app/goggins-ai-landing
Built With
- elevenlabs
- gpt-o4-mini
- javascript
- llama
- llava
- qwen
- react
- typescript
- whisper

Log in or sign up for Devpost to join the conversation.